| Excitation Method | Dual frequency (up to 400 mm) or pulsed DC (500 mm and larger) |
Engineered to process signals from conductive fluid flowmeters, the AMM11 executes precision current output scaling via 4-20 mA DC loops while supporting 4-20 mA HART loop protocol communications. The device incorporates channel-to-channel isolation architecture to prevent ground loop interference across long signal runs extending up to approximately 2 km. Transistor contact outputs handle status, pulse, and alarm signaling to ensure stable data transmission to upper-layer control networks.
Q: What output signal types are supported by the AMM11 converter?
A: The converter provides a 4-20 mA DC current output along with transistor contact outputs for pulse, alarm, and status functions.
Q: What communication protocols are integrated into the AMM11?
A: It supports BRAIN or HART communication protocols, excluding specific variant models such as the AM11-AS.
Ensure that the mounting location protects the converter housing from excessive mechanical vibration and direct moisture ingress. Connect signal wiring using shielded twisted-pair cables, maintaining proper grounding practices to suppress electromagnetic interference over transmission distances up to 2 km. Verify all current loop and transistor contact terminations prior to energizing the device.
